Following the announcement by the country’s Energy Minister Suhail Al-Mazrouei, in November 2021, the United Arab Emirates began construction on the first green hydrogen plant in the Middle East. The United Arab Emirates has announced plans to achieve net-zero emissions by 2050 and has stated that it will oversee investments in renewable energy totaling 600 billion dirhams ($163 billion).
In December 2021 Eskom announced an auction process to unlock and make some of its land available to private investors for renewable energy generation, aiming to ultimately promote investments in further electricity generation capacity and infrastructure.
As the second-largest economy on the African continent and Germany’s number one trading partner in Africa, the South African renewable energy sector is increasingly brought to focus for German SMEs. Not only is the country blessed with abundance of renewable energy resources, but it is also regarded as an attractive location to do business as Africa’s most industrialised country with a highly developed financial and legal sector as well as modern infrastructure. South Africa has everything to become a trendsetter with a stable energy supply when it comes to alternative energy.

Hundreds of millions of people have been lifted out of poverty by China’s remarkable economic growth over the past four decades, transforming the country into a leader in many industries while also becoming the world’s largest emitter of carbon dioxide (CO2) and accounting for one-third of global carbon dioxide (CO2) emissions.
